Article Overview

Fiber optic cable plows are specialized machines designed to efficiently and safely install underground fiber optic cables with minimal surface disruption.

Overview

Fiber optic cable plows are used to install cables underground quickly and reliably without extensive trenching. This method is environmentally friendly, reduces labor costs, and allows for precise placement of cables in various terrains . Plowing is particularly advantageous for expanding communication networks efficiently while minimizing surface disturbance .

Types of Cable Plows

  1. Static Plows: These plows rely on the tractor's drawbar force to penetrate the soil. They require heavy equipment and high horsepower, especially in dense or rocky soils. Static plows are suitable for consistent, straight-line installations .
  2. Vibratory Plows: These plows use vibration to reduce soil resistance, allowing easier penetration and reducing the required drawbar force. Vibratory plows are ideal for fiber optic and power cable installations, especially in compacted or challenging soils .
  3. Steerable Plows: Available in both static and vibratory types, steerable plows can offset the cable from the centerline of the tractor, providing flexibility in cable placement .

Key Features and Equipment

  • Tractor Requirements: The tractor must have sufficient horsepower to handle local soil conditions and cable depth. Crawler tractors with torque converter drives are preferred for smoother plowing .
  • Cable Feed System: Modern plows include hydraulic-assisted reel carriers and feed tubes to guide the cable safely into the plow chute, minimizing the risk of damage .
  • Durability: High-quality plows, such as those made from Hardox® steel, offer strength and reliability in demanding conditions, ensuring long-term performance .

Advantages

  • Speed: Cable plows can install cables up to 10 times faster than traditional trenching methods .
  • Environmental Impact: Minimal surface disruption preserves landscapes and reduces restoration costs .
  • Precision: Plows maintain consistent depth and alignment, ensuring proper cable protection and network reliability .
  • Versatility: Suitable for fiber optic, power, and communication cables, as well as cable protection pipes .

Best Practices

  • Conduct a geotechnical survey to assess soil conditions and determine the appropriate plow type and tractor size .
  • Use adequate drawbar force to ensure smooth cable installation, especially for static plows .
  • Train operators in equipment handling and safety procedures to prevent cable damage and ensure efficient installation . Fiber optic cable plows are a modern, efficient solution for underground cable deployment, combining speed, precision, and environmental sustainability for large-scale network projects.
